Enzyme Inhibition

The primary purpose of evaluating drugs as inhibitors of CYP enzymes in vitro is to determine their perpetrator or precipitant potential before advancing a drug candidate to a late stage of development. XenoTech offers well-designed, in vitro studies that meet or exceed FDA's latest guidance.  

XenoTech’s study design evaluates drug candidates as both direct-acting and time-dependent inhibitors of CYP enzymes in human liver microsomes. Our study design allows us to screen for inhibition by metabolites and features low protein concentration and short incubation times to minimize artifacts caused by protein binding, metabolic instability of the test article and excessive metabolism of the marker substrate. We offer various options for follow up studies to support the further characterization of those drug candidates that are identified as potent direct-acting inhibitors or time-dependent inhibitors.
